From ea911d3b42cac8948eb6f1285c7ad46706707643 Mon Sep 17 00:00:00 2001 From: gaosp <gaosp> Date: 星期五, 05 一月 2024 23:13:44 +0800 Subject: [PATCH] zancun --- src/utils/ajax.js | 14 +++++++++++++- 1 files changed, 13 insertions(+), 1 deletions(-) diff --git a/src/utils/ajax.js b/src/utils/ajax.js index de60768..4d675cb 100644 --- a/src/utils/ajax.js +++ b/src/utils/ajax.js @@ -1,17 +1,28 @@ +/* + * @Date: 2022-11-09 12:37:25 + * @LastEditors: Sneed + * @LastEditTime: 2024-01-05 23:08:20 + * @FilePath: /belleson-frontend/Users/mache/Documents/demo/mdc/src/utils/ajax.js + */ import axios from 'axios' import { Message } from 'element-ui' import store from '../store' import { getToken, setToken } from '@/utils/auth' import qs from 'qs' +const URL_CFG = { + BASE_URL: '', + WEB_SOCKET_URL: '' +} // 鍒涘缓axios瀹炰緥 const service = axios.create({ // baseURL: process.env.BASE_API, // api鐨刡ase_url - timeout: 300000 // 璇锋眰瓒呮椂鏃堕棿 + timeout: 3000 // 璇锋眰瓒呮椂鏃堕棿 }) // request鎷︽埅鍣� service.interceptors.request.use(config => { + config.url = `${URL_CFG.BASE_URL}${config.url}` if (store.getters.token) { config.headers['mdc-token'] = getToken().value // 璁╂瘡涓姹傛惡甯﹁嚜瀹氫箟token 璇锋牴鎹疄闄呮儏鍐佃嚜琛屼慨鏀� } @@ -70,6 +81,7 @@ } ) export default { + URL_CFG, // post璇锋眰 post: function(url, params) { return service({ -- Gitblit v1.9.3